Fhir Database Schema, 2 FHIR and Architectural Principles FHIR’s primary purpose is to address interoperability with well-structured, expressive data models and simple, efficient Soul of FHIRbase is FHIR standard We decided to implement most of FHIR specification inside a database for scalability reason. This page is part of the FHIR Implementation Guide for ABDM (v6. However this is not necessary and the correct implementation Learn how FHIR resources define healthcare data structure, types, and validation — and how Iguana simplifies real-world integration. It contains a description of the tables within the HAPI FHIR JPA database. Learn how the Couchbase database can be used to implement FHIR compliant applications. 2 Background: Persistent IDs (PIDs) The HAPI FHIR JPA schema relies heavily on the FHIR (Fast Healthcare Interoperability Resources) is a standard for exchanging healthcare information electronically. 0. This page lists the supported FHIR resources and elements. Our CTO shares his thoughts on when and why you Store data in a relational database Implement the API as a series of adaptors to the relational database Denormalise in advance Store data as FHIR resources directly As blobs/documents (JSON/BSON) + Using FHIR for data persistence is becoming a popular topic of discussion in the community. The FHIR server module is distributed as a web application, which can be deployed to standard web containers such as WebLogic. See the Directory of published versions 2. nih. It explains how FHIR resources are stored in the database, how Once the data is extracted, audit information goes to either a database table or a file (depending on storage settings defined in the FHIR server configuration file). fhir. For a full list of available versions, see the Directory of published versions . Healthcare applications and middleware use the MPI to match patients between the databases, and as new patient details are encountered. See the Directory of published versions 7. This page provides an overview of the standard, Discover how FHIR improves healthcare interoperability with modern APIs, flexible data models, and real-time exchange for seamless digital Developed by Health Level Seven International (HL7), FHIR leverages modern web technologies such as RESTful APIs, JSON, and XML to ensure efficient and Checking your browser before accessing pmc. For each resource, this page shows a table of the Google-defined 2. XML in FHIR Though JSON is widely used, XML is also a critical format in FHIR, particularly in legacy systems that still rely heavily on XML-based data exchange. It is not necessary to use these particular implementations in order to SQL, the lingua franca of data analysis, offers a powerful and familiar way to explore, aggregate, and report on structured data. FHIR Schema Specification is a JSON format that represents FHIR data in a way that's easy Download the Latest Release • Try Online • Documentation • Chat • Google Group Fhirbase is a command-line utility which enables you to easily import FHIR data into a PostgreSQL database and This is the Continuous Integration Build of FHIR (will be incorrect/inconsistent at times). MPIs are highly specialized applications, often tailored Once the data is extracted, audit information goes to either a database table or a file (depending on storage settings defined in the FHIR server configuration file). Transformation to Tables These nested FHIR Full blown open source implementations for FHIR, some of which use these reference implementations, are listed on HL7 Confluence . This offers a simple and direct way to Aidbox is a FHIR server and FHIR data platform for healthcare apps, FHIR development, APIs, analytics, and secure backend services. I’ll tell you what I’ve done so far: I’ve downloaded the FHIR xml schemas Complete guide to HL7 FHIR (Fast Healthcare Interoperability Resources) with database schemas, API examples, and implementation best practices for healthcare data exchange. 22. FHIR resources are exposed as a set of REST APIs that can be HL7 FHIR® implementation guide explaining how to implement FHIR®, choose tools, follow best practices, and ensure Applications can use the resources defined by FHIR by storing them natively in a database or persistent store, where different applications or modules write and read the resources as part of their Overcome healthcare data silos with FHIR servers—enabling secure, scalable, and interoperable data exchange across systems and platforms. Aquí nos gustaría mostrarte una descripción, pero el sitio web que estás mirando no lo permite. Option 1: create table patient ( id text primary key, resource json ) pros: schema can be used by most of the databases Checking your browser before accessing pmc. This software and related documentation are provided under a license agreement containing restrictions on use and disclosure and are protected by intellectual property laws. 6. nlm. Except as expressly permitted FHIR architecture FHIR stores A FHIR store is a data store in the Cloud Healthcare API that holds FHIR resources. 0 JPA server introduces a new experimental mode called Database Partitioning Mode. Page versions: R5 R4B R4 Agent Search supports a subset of FHIR R4 resources. 5. Details on the database schema for the FHIR Storage (Relational) module can be found in the HAPI FHIR Documentation. This page is part of the FHIR Specification (v5. Data models are crucial for clinical research as they enable researchers to fully use the vast amount of clinical data stored in medical systems. ) are collected from FHIR servers in JSON or XML. 1. " Aquí nos gustaría mostrarte una descripción, pero el sitio web que estás mirando no lo permite. For each resource, this page shows a table of the Google-defined schema configuration, with the following details: FHIR Schema makes FHIR easier to work with, improving interoperability of healthcare systems. 0 Documentation Index Overview of the conceptual architecture for SQL on FHIR. This page provides an overview of the standard, The Fast Healthcare Interoperability Resources (FHIR, / faɪər /, like fire) is a technical standard by HL7 International for health information exchange. For a full list of available versions, see Welcome to the FHIR (Fast Healthcare Interoperability Resources) Specification, which is a standard for exchanging healthcare information electronically. The schema creation scripts can be used to determine the underlying column types. 4. 0-ballot4 generated on Wed, May 6, 2026 17:16+0000. org 2011+. It was developed by HL7 International, a non-profit organization focused on creating To setup HDR FHIR Database schema on DB version 19c, perform the following: In-memory runner consume resources, flatten, and output results into a stream, a file or a table. This specification proposes an approach to make large-scale analysis of FHIR This page lists the supported FHIR resources and elements. FHIR R6 hl7. This approach also gives you a possibility to use FHIRbase from your The schemas and JSON metadata files are included for this example. 1 FHIR Mapping Language - Tutorial Database Partitioning The HAPI FHIR 8. It covers the hybrid storage strategy, table structures, type mapping Note: In object-oriented implementations, this is naturally represented as a polymorphic property (see Object Representation of FHIR). core#6. FHIR Schema Manager for SQL What is it? Schema Manager is a command line app that upgrades the schema in SQL database from one version to the next through migration scripts. Learn 5 Key HL7 FHIR Concepts - Resources, Data Elements, Profiles, Exchange Paradigms, and Implementation Guides. The data layer represents FHIR data sources, including FHIR servers, NDJSON files, Aquí nos gustaría mostrarte una descripción, pero el sitio web que estás mirando no lo permite. Powering the next generation of connected health systems. 0-pre built by the Click here to understand how the FHIR data model can improve clinical data management and enhance patient care outcomes across your organization! FHIR Schema is a project designed to simplify the implementation and validation of FHIR (Fast Healthcare Interoperability FHIRSchema FHIR Schema FHIR Schema makes FHIR easier to work with, improving interoperability of healthcare systems. 0: R5 - STU). Page versions: R5 R4B R4 FHIR Schema is a project designed to simplify the implementation and validation of FHIR (Fast Healthcare Interoperability It explains how FHIR resources are stored in the database, how the database schema is organized, and how the JPA server interacts with the database for operations like This is an evolution of the original "SQL on FHIR" draft, which can still be found here. 0: R4B - STU). gov Types Framework Cross Reference: Base Types | Datatypes | Resources | Patterns This page is provided to help navigate through the resources defined in this specification easily - there are 126 Hey folks, I’m trying to visualize the FHIR schema on a big poster page so I can try to wrap my head around it. It contains a description of the tables within the HAPI FHIR JPA database. Document databases sometimes are not yet really matured for This document explains the database schema design and architecture used by FHIR-POGS to persist FHIR resources in PostgreSQL. 0: Release) based on FHIR (HL7® FHIR® Standard) R4. Using FHIR for data persistence is becoming a popular topic of discussion in the community. Type Schema is a community-driven tool that makes FHIR SDK development easier. See the Directory of published versions 0 Welcome to FHIR® FHIR is a standard for health care data How it looks like? It is like JSON schema, but with elements vs properties and FHIR types with bindings Learn what FHIR is, why it was created, and how it improves healthcare interoperability — plus how Iguana simplifies FHIR integration. Learn to create FHIR patient resources: Navigate HL7, use JSON schemas and code with VS Code for seamless development and FHIR Resources implemented with json-schemas and some backwards support for simpl-schema. Querying is less powerful and declarative than for relational databases (joins, aggregations). Note that columns are shown using Java datatypes as opposed to SQL This post focuses on the FHIR specification as defined by HL7 FHIR. This is the current published version. You can imagine the ETL pipeline from FHIR Bulk export ndjson files This question is very sensitive for different databases details. For a full list of available versions, see the Directory of published versions 0 Welcome Learn how FHIR works to structure and connect healthcare data through resources, bundles, and extensions — and how Iguana supports FHIR interoperability. This is a downloaded version of the specification. FHIR Schema is a project designed to simplify the implementation and This page is part of the FHIR Specification (v5. Initialization scripts can be found in the Database Administration section. Note that this . This new mode addresses the limitations described above by making Aquí nos gustaría mostrarte una descripción, pero el sitio web que estás mirando no lo permite. By translating FHIR resources into relational Explore FHIR® components, patient resource types, and HL7 FHIR® resources to understand how healthcare data is structured and HAPI FHIR is an Open Source FHIR-based Clinical Data Repository. Using FHIR profiles, healthcare organizations can adapt the flexible FHIR framework to align with their own requirements, as well as regional The FHIR standard establishes a powerful but flexible data model that can smoothly adapt to the complexities of operational healthcare data SQL-on-FHIR Spec SQL-on-FHIR Spec "Simplified SQL Projection of FHIR Resources" "An SQL-based projection of FHIR resources would open up large, portable datasets to a number of analytic tools. According to XML schema, leading and trailing whitespace in the value attribute is ignored for the types boolean, integer, decimal, base64Binary, instant, uri, date, dateTime, oid, and uri. FHIR Schema is a project designed to simplify the implementation and validation of FHIR (Fast Healthcare Complete guide to HL7 FHIR (Fast Healthcare Interoperability Resources) with database schemas, API examples, and implementation best practices for healthcare data exchange. Several databases directly support JSON and XML types, and the corresponding FHIR representations could be stored and queried in that way. Document databases sometimes are not yet really matured for Querying is less powerful and declarative than for relational databases (joins, aggregations). Our CTO shares his thoughts on when and why you Store data in a relational database Implement the API as a series of adaptors to the relational database Denormalise in advance Store data as FHIR resources directly As blobs/documents (JSON/BSON) + FHIR Data Ingestion FHIR resources (like Patient, Observation, Condition, etc. This is the Continuous Integration Build of FHIR (will be incorrect/inconsistent at times). The purpose of this package is to a) make the HL7 FHIR json-schemas available Welcome to the FHIR (Fast Healthcare Interoperability Resources) Specification, which is a standard for exchanging healthcare information electronically. Standardized data and well-defined relationships between Aquí nos gustaría mostrarte una descripción, pero el sitio web que estás mirando no lo permite. Free for development. This page is part of the FHIR Specification (v4. This guide is not an authorized publication; it is the continuous build for version 2. 3. It is designed for a wide range of settings and with FHIR ®© HL7. Relevant source files This page documents the database schema and persistence layer of the HAPI FHIR JPA server. This post focuses on the FHIR specification as defined by HL7 FHIR. ncbi. Note that columns are shown using Java datatypes as opposed to SQL datatypes, because the exact SQL SQL on FHIR, published by SQL on FHIR Working Group. gov This is the Continuous Integration Build of FHIR (will be incorrect/inconsistent at times). FHIR stores exist inside Aquí nos gustaría mostrarte una descripción, pero el sitio web que estás mirando no lo permite. 1de, jcwa, wwuc, cl, 1kqv2w, dulmy, ap1or, iyn83lz, ssw, qpfny9jig, fsju, 4h, bjz18d, kxl0xqil, aayyy8, 1qj, jo, byaj, 4t, ubszkll, swuuva, 2dsx5i, yks, v5o84om, h2sea, lstf, vejj, kc3xu, 60b, p9bl,